It’s most likely that no track on this list has soundtracked much more supper events than Kind of Blue’s heat, welcoming very first monitor. But with the time it was a jarring departure, investing bebop chord alterations for a more open up-finished modal fashion. According to pianist Invoice Evans, the trumpeter labored up his materials just hours right before recording dates, although the all-star band listed here sounds like it’s been dwelling with “Just what exactly” For a long time: Saxophonists John Coltrane and Cannonball Adderley convert in solos that have since come to be as legendary as any in jazz background, as well as the rhythm portion of Evans, bassist Paul Chambers, and drummer Jimmy Cobb swings like it’s dancing on air.
